What Counts as Competitive?

Competitive: 7.750% – 8.250%

Within normal market variation. Acceptable to close without pushback, though shopping a second lender is always worthwhile.

Slightly Above: 8.250% – 8.500%

Above the competitive band. Request a rate match from a competing lender and use it as leverage with your preferred lender.

Significantly Above: Over 8.500%

This rate is substantially higher than market. Get at least two additional quotes before proceeding — the difference over 30 years is significant.

Negotiation Leverage for This Profile

With good credit (700-719) and 10% down, you are a solid borrower. Most lenders will offer competitive rates, and shopping multiple lenders is effective.

“I have a 700-719 credit score, 10% down, and I’m purchasing in Florida. I’ve seen that the 2026 market benchmark for my profile is around 8.000%. Your current quote is [X]%. Can you get closer to 8.000%, or match a competing lender’s offer at [Y]%?”
